Output 66814fd326a04cd76cb020cb772eb637363479942bb298d349e386f3cb5e57f0:4

value
773713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e31aa8ba012941d1a9b4a3fda0c30ed12d50f5f7 OP_EQUAL
address
3NPqFPse8ahv67QECE4bXHa8LRZZtpQxAj
transaction
66814fd326a04cd76cb020cb772eb637363479942bb298d349e386f3cb5e57f0
confirmations
304024
spent
true